Rings Around The World - Super Furry Animals

 
Description: Genre: Indie Rock & Punk - Britpop / Artist: Super Furry Animals / Audio CD released 2001-07-25 at Epic / Disc #1 ... more
Rings Around The World - Super Furry Animals ... Tracklisting
1 Alternate Route To Vulcan St
2 Sidewalk Serfer Girl
3 (Drawing) Rings Around The World
4 It's Not The end Of The World?
5 Receptacle For The Respectable
6 (A) Touch Sensitive
7 Shoot Doris Day
8 Miniature
9 No Symphony
10 Juxtaposed With U
11 Presidential Sweet
12 Run! Christian, Run!
13 Fragile Happiness

So onto the Super Furries fifth main album (bsides album notwithstanding). As usual, it's regular SFA territory. Madness interspersed with great beauty. Opening song on the album Alternative Route.... is a downbeat semi electro start to the album with maudlin vocals. Sidewalk Serfer Girl is a metaphorical slap in the face and sounds like it escaped from Fuzzy Logic and has just returned. Guitars crash in and out of more electronic effects. Drawing Rings.... starts off sounding like a theme to a computer game and bounces around happily and then ends all frazzled out and scorched with loads of phone rings and mad samples.
